Reach South Academy Trust is seeking an exceptional Director of Finance / CFO to join our Executive Leadership Team at a pivotal point in our growth. This is a rare opportunity to help shape the future of a values‑led Trust serving over 8,000 pupils across 21 schools, driven by a clear moral purpose: improving life chances through high‑quality, inclusive education.

About Us:

Reach South is a diverse and inclusive Trust spanning primary, secondary, special and alternative provision across the South West. We believe every child deserves the opportunity to thrive, and we work collaboratively to remove barriers, build capacity and deliver excellence at scale.
